Aim of The Workshop:  

We are all dealing with ever growing list of problems ranging from recruiting the best talent to engaging employees in their work to rebuilding the business models our organizations are built upon. These are not small issues and this is only a start to the variety of issues business leaders are faced with.

What if there were only five things to thnk about? Jack Covert and Todd Sattersten have spent the last two years reading the best of business literature and found that the solutions from these great books looked back on the same problems over and over.

In this workshop, you'll learn about the five major themes, what experts and gurus have had to say about them, and how they can be addressed in your own business.


Workshop Content:  

The day will be divided into seven sessions.

The morning will open with an introduction to problems and solutions with a focus on why business books are a great resource for business leaders.

The bulk of the day will be spent talking about each of the five themes:
  • Clarity of Purpose
  • Wisdom in Decision-Making
  • Bias for Action
  • Openess To Change
  • Feedback in Everything
Each theme session will include an overview, examples from The 100 Best Business Books of All Time, and a workshop segment where you'll discuss how the theme applies to your own business with other attendees.

The day will close with a session on how the five themes build on each other and how they can become a model for improved business performance.
